
"Dax Riggs describes the resurgence of Acid Bath as a mind-blower, noting the surprising mix of old fans and young listeners at their shows. Guitarist Sammy Duet highlights the phenomenon of 13-year-olds singing along, questioning the unexpected popularity."
"Acid Bath's music, characterized by oppressive sounds and tales of drugs and decay, reflects the decrepit society of Louisiana, yet captures the beauty of its landscape. Riggs emphasizes the duality of their environment, which influenced their unique sound."
"The band's revival was unlikely due to their label's restrictions, which kept them off Spotify and removed videos from YouTube. However, a change in 2020 allowed their music to reach millions, driven by TikTok's algorithm and younger audiences."
"Riggs notes that the internet blurs the lines between past and future, contributing to Acid Bath's resurgence. The band will perform in 2025, marking a significant milestone as they transition from small venues to large stadiums."
